> Well, stopping the current "out" chain is easy. You pretty much just
> need to
> grab the chain from the message and "pause" it.
>
> The custom response part is the tricky part and depends on how you want to
> go
> about it.
>
> Easy way, kind of "hacky", but fast as no additional processing will/can
> occur:
> Create a new MessageImpl and set the exchange.setInMessage() to it.
> do exchange.put("exchange.finished", Boolean.TRUE);
> set inMsg.setContent(List.class, .....) to a List which would represent
> the
> return valued. It should just be a list of length 1.
>
>
> Harder, but more "complete/correct" as it will call the incoming chain so
> things like Holders and wrappers and stuff can be used:
> You basically need to get the Conduit out of the out message:
>
> Exchange exchange = message.getExchange();
> Conduit conduit = exchange.getConduit(message);
>
> The conduit MOST LIKELY (all of ours except the CorbaConduit do) extend
> from
> AbstractConduit (not sure why the Corba one doesn't) which extends
> AbstractObservable which has a method: MessageObserver
> getMessageObserver()
>
> Basically, you would create a new Message, fill in the details such as the
> List as above, maybe an InputStream if your response is a stream, fake
> headers, etc.... and call the handleMessage call on that MessageObserver.
>
> That will setup a complete interceptor chain and such for the "incoming"
> message. If you need it to skip things (like not do the stream things),
> you
> can set
> message.put(PhaseInterceptorChain.STARTING_AT_INTERCEPTOR_ID, ...)
> or
> message.put(PhaseInterceptorChain.STARTING_AFTER_INTERCEPTOR_ID, ...)
>
> to have it start at a specific point.

>> Problem Description
>>
>> In OUT interceptor of a CXF provider, how can we stop the provider
>> invoking
>> its endpoint and send a response back?
>>
>> Example:
>> I have a cxfbc:provider with some interceptors configured for both IN and
>> OUT flows. When the cxf provider is making a request, the OUT interceptor
>> gets invoked and in this interceptor I would like to stop invoking actual
>> endpoint and send back my own response. That means I should be able to
>> tell
>> the interceptor chain to stop further processing of this flow, set a
>> response message into message exchange and invoke the IN flow. How do I
>> do
>> that?
>>
>> This kind of mediation/interception is possible in standard
>> specifications
>> like JAX-RPC, JAX-WS, Servlets etc… wondering if CXF provides any sort of
>> this kind.
>>
>> Also we would like to know who is invoking a provider endpoint in CXF
>> stack
>> in FUSE? Is it an OUT interceptor at the end of interceptor chain or some
>> other transport component after the interceptor chain?
